CHARLESTON, S.C. – Augusta University women's basketball assistant coach, Lauren Johnson, has been named the new assistant coach at Charleston Southern University, CSU head coach Fred Applin announced Tuesday afternoon.

 

"I am thankful for Lauren's contributions to the program over the past two years," Augusta head coach Millette Green said. "We were able to make strides this past season in which we look to build upon this season. I wish her nothing but the best as she creates her own path in the coaching profession."

 

Johnson joined the Jaguars for the 2017-18 and 2018-19 seasons. This past season on the Augusta bench, the Jaguars nearly doubled their win total from the previous season. Prior to her stint at AU, Johnson spent four seasons as an assistant coach for Southern Wesleyan University in Central, S.C., from 2013-17. She picked up the clipboard at SWU after finishing her playing career with the Warriors following the 2012-13 season.

 

"We are very excited to add Lauren Johnson to our basketball staff," Applin said. "She will be involved in a lot of the recruiting, academics and on the court with players. Her prior experiences as a player and coach will allow her to contribute to all aspects of our CSU basketball program. Lauren is a former player of the game and who brings great work ethic, organizational skills and people skills to CSU."

 

For her part, Johnson is excited to join the Bucs' coaching staff as CSU looks to build off a strong season this past year after advancing to the Big South Championships semifinal round in 2018-19.

 

"I am extremely blessed and excited to be joining the Buccaneer family," Johnson said. "I knew very quickly after I arrived on campus this was a culture and atmosphere I wanted to be a part of. I would like to thank Coach Applin and his staff for the opportunity, as well as their belief in me. I look forward to investing in the lives of our young ladies and continuing to build upon the program's success."

 

Johnson was named to the SSAC All-Conference team, while also earning All-American and All-Region honors during her playing time at SWU

. Her 510 points during her senior campaign are the highest single season total since the 2003 season. Johnson was also the head junior varsity coach for the Warriors for two seasons during her coaching stint.
